How do you store your (vintage) electronics?

So, i got a bunch of MPC's and other equipment and i don't use them all at the same time, so my question is on how do you store your stuff you don't need for some time? So, i got a cellar, but it's wet and dusty, so, this is no option for me. For now my MPC's just stand there and gathering dust, grime and sunlight. So i'm asking for some advice from anybody who has some experience with that.
I don't have the original packaging, so this also is no option for me.

I keep my gear in a dark room, covered with towels and does not ever have humidity in it because there's an air conditioner in there.

If it's foreseeable that I'm not going to use a gear for some time I pack it into a box, seal it as good as possible with tape and store it on a shelf in the attic. All the gear in my room is covered when its not in use. Either with a decksaver, a custom sewed cover made by my wife or just some towels. Doesn't keep all dust away but it works for me.

I try remember to take out batteries from my gear if it will be stored for a long time like on the TR-707, 808 & 909.
